Bunk beds can be a great option for kids' rooms with little space. In addition to preserving floor area, bunk beds can help create a sense of space and excitement for children. However before you buy bunk beds for kids for your family there are some things to consider. Determine the size of your children and what kind of mattress they will require. It is also important to ensure that there is enough room in your house to accommodate bunk beds. This is the space needed to get up and down from the top.

Many families opt for twin-overtwin bunk beds for their children. These beds offer the convenience of twin mattresses but take up half the floor space of traditional full-size bunk beds. They are also a great choice for children who have friends who want to have a sleep over. Some styles also include a trundle on the bottom bunk, which allows you to add a mattress for sleepovers without taking up too much space in the bedroom.

Another option is opting for kid loft bunk bed bunk beds, which has a lower level that can serve as a desk or play area. The lower level is fitted with additional storage for clothes and toys. A lot of bunk beds have stairs or ladders for getting up to the top of the bed and some even have storage in the stairs to create more space in the room.

Some bunk beds come with an ottoman at the bottom and a bed at the top. This gives the flexibility of using the bed as a sofa during the daytime, and as a couch during the night. This is a great option for children who are transitioning from toddler beds to child beds or for children who prefer the comfort of a sofa and the comfort of beds.

The largest bunk beds have an arrangement that is twin-over-full. This is perfect for children who need more space to grow or for siblings that share rooms. Some frames can support twin XL mattresses which is five inches more than a standard twin mattress, to accommodate taller children.

Safety

When buying bunk beds for children, safety should be the primary factor. While the thought of children sleeping together can be exciting but you must take security precautions to ensure the safety of your child. Make sure the bunk bed is certified and complies with all national safety standards. Also, be aware of the materials used to construct the bunk bed, since certain materials are more hazardous than others.

The first step in bunk bed safety is ensuring that the mattress is constructed correctly and placed correctly. This will lower the chance of injury and entrapment. It is also crucial to teach children not climb onto the top bunk bed and to use ladders carefully. It is also an excellent idea to teach your children to play in a safe manner around the bunk beds and to keep their toys from the ladder area.

A guardrail along each side of the upper bunk bed is an additional safety measure. The rails must be at least 3.5" wide and extend five inches higher than the mattress. This will keep your child from falling off the top bunk, posing the danger of being suffocated.

In the same way, it is essential to make sure that the bunk bed is placed away from any dangers in the room, including windows, heaters, ceiling fans and light fixtures. This will lower the chance of your children tripping over them or falling. It will also ensure that they can escape from the top bunk in case of need.

The final important safety feature of bunk beds is to prevent your children from playing rough on or around the beds. This can cause injuries such as broken wrists, or heads being bumped up. Discourage rough play on and around the bunk beds, and teach your children to only use the ladder for climbing up and down.

Last but not least, ensure that you regularly check the bunk bed to check for signs of wear and damage. Make sure you tighten all bolts, screws, and connections. This will ensure the bunk bed is secure and safe.
